In Luke Chapter 2, we saw the Savior enter the world quietly. Promises were fulfilled through humility, obedience, and long waiting. Jesus grew in wisdom and favor, largely unnoticed, preparing for the work ahead.
Now in Luke Chapter 3, the story shifts dramatically. The silence breaks again, not in a temple or palace, but in the wilderness. John the Baptist steps forward with a message of repentance, urgency, and preparation. The long-awaited draws near as Jesus emerges from private life into public ministry, and Luke anchors it all in real history by naming rulers, regions, and leaders.
In this episode, we pray, read the full chapter from the World English Bible (WEB), and then walk through a detailed breakdown of what Luke is showing us, including how this chapter connects across Scripture.

Part 2: Commentary and Breakdown
God’s Word breaks into history again (Luke 3:1–6): God speaks in the wilderness, not in the palace
Isaiah fulfilled: “Prepare the way of the Lord” as God straightens what is crooked and makes hearts ready
Repentance that changes how we live (Luke 3:7–14): fruit worthy of repentance, practical obedience, integrity, and compassion
John knows his place (Luke 3:15–20): he points beyond himself to the coming Messiah who baptizes with the Holy Spirit and fire
Faithfulness may lead to cost: John confronts sin and is imprisoned
Jesus is baptized (Luke 3:21–22): identification, heaven opened, Spirit descended, and the Father’s voice declares the beloved Son
From Adam to Jesus (Luke 3:23–38): salvation for all humanity, tracing the line all the way back to creation
